Pontiac solstice

The Pontiac Solstice is a sports vehicle produced by Pontiac. The roadster version of the Pontiac Solstice was unveiled at the 2004 North American International Auto Show and began manufacturing in Wilmington, Delaware, in mid-2005 for the 2006 model year. It's powered by a 2.4 L naturally aspirated I4 engine that produces 177 horsepower (132 kW) and 166 lb-ft (225 N⋅m).

The base model is powered by a 2.4 L naturally-aspirated I4 engine that produces 177 horsepower (132 kW) and 166 lb-ft (225 N⋅m). The Solstice appears to be identical to the 2002 Solstice design prototype before summer 2005. Manufacturing of the Solstice was supposed to begin in the spring of 2005, but delays at the Wilmington plant delayed volume production until the fourth quarter.

The Solstice's hardtop Targa top was introduced in the middle of 2008. The GM Kappa platform is used by the Saturn Sky, Opel GT, and Daewoo G2X, among other vehicles. It was Pontiac's first two-seater since the Fiero was discontinued in 1988.
